Silver may be used as an investment like other precious metals. It has been regarded as a form of money and store of value for more than 4,000 years, although it lost its role as legal tender in developed countries when the use of the silver standard came to an end in 1935. The current gold to silver price ratio of 1/76 is an historic outlier. west virginia health insurance providers Why Values Of Silver Eagles Are Always Changing. In late summer 2014, silver prices were about $20 per ounce. At that time, the typical American silver eagle, which usually is worth a very small premium over “spot” (an amount over the coin’s intrinsic silver value), was selling for about $24.
